Hi MinnieTink welcome! Me and DW love The Grandstand. We tried them all and although all had their merits ( expect Carousel for us it didn't offer much ) GrandStand was the best because I am disabled. Also we love the quiet pool area. Here is why we love it....
1. as OP said first bus stop a must with ECV. When buses get full and you aren't the first stop you can wait for ages with a ECV. Never waited at all with Grandstand!
2. The accessible rooms are right by the bus stop on ground floor.
3. To get to the Carriage House and Artist Point ( for quick service dining etc ) there is less of a slope than other buildings as it approaches from the back.
4. The pool area is lovely and quiet with a refillable drinks station for your resort mug and a bar that serves quick snacks etc.
5. There is a laundry at the Pool area if in a studio. Hardly used you have the place to yourself!
